The ninth batch of Haj Pilgrims from Telangana consisting of 350 pilgrims all belonging to Hyderabad, left for Jeddah through a chartered flight from the Haj Terminal of the Rajiv Gandhi International Airport at Shamsabad on Sunday.
With this, so far 3050 pilgrims have left for Haj. According to the State Haj Committee, all the pilgrims are safe and busy in prayers in Makkah. On 22nd September, two batches will leave for Jeddah. The first flight of the day would take off at 12:25 PM carrying pilgrims from Telangana districts, while the second i.e. 11th batch consisting 350 pilgrims from Andhra Pradesh will take off at 7:25 PM from the Haj Terminal of the Rajiv Gandhi International Airport.
